Neighbors in the San Fernando Valley asked police for help Wednesday after hundreds of brazen home burglaries went unsolved.

A neighbor who did not want to be identified showed KCAL videos of his Studio City home being ransacked, with clothes thrown across his room and his windows smashed.

“Not a day goes by that we don’t think about it,” he said.

In the massive scheme, the burglars dress as construction workers and use Wi-Fi jamming technology to avoid security cameras, smash glass and steal belongings. Researchers suspect that several people are involved in multiple conspiracies.

This is yet another neighborhood targeted by a series of burglaries in the North Hollywood and Studio City areas, according to Los Angeles police. 260 burglaries have been recorded so far, but no arrests have been made.

Homeowners are now discussing hiring private patrols as an extra layer of security. A neighborhood watch meeting was held Wednesday evening with neighbors and LAPD officers in attendance.
